My son took his RFR F-1000 racecar to Penticton Hospital to let kids sat in his car. My son is on the left in the picture, with a smile on.
OSNS is a program Area 27 Motorsports Park is also involved in. Cars for a Cause is on July 20th at the track, the goal of raising money for the OSNS Legacy Foundation. The 1st event in 2019 brought over $100K OSNS Legacy Foundation designed to provide founding for the centre's working with children with development challenges and their families in the South Okanagan. Some of our 400 members donate cars and time to give ride-along-of-a lifetime.
